Latest Patents

Oliveira's latest patents focus on cables with polymeric jacket layers. The first patent describes a cable that includes a core, a first armor wire layer surrounding the core, and a first polymer layer disposed around the first armor wire layer. This first polymer layer has a specific sensitivity to energy emitted from an energy source. Additionally, a second armor wire layer may be partially disposed within the first polymer layer, accompanied by a second polymer layer that has a greater sensitivity to the energy emitted from the energy source compared to the first polymer layer.
